网络地址转换(NAT)的重要性在现代网络架构中日益显现。随着互联网用户数量的持续增长,IPv4地址逐渐枯竭,这使得NAT成为网络管理员在连接管理中的关键工具。本文将深入探讨NAT的工作原理及其在现代网络中的应用,帮助读者更好地理解这一重要技术。

NAT的基本工作原理颇具简单性,但其背后的技术细节却相当复杂。NAT的核心功能是将私有网络地址转换为公有网络地址。例如,在家庭或公司内部,许多设备通常都通过一台路由器连接到互联网。这些设备使用私有IP地址(如192.168.1.x),而路由器则获取一个公有IP地址。NAT在这里充当了一个桥梁,将内部私有地址转换为外部公共地址,以便在互联网上安全地通信。
在NAT的工作过程中,数据包从内部网络发送到外部时,路由器将这些数据包的源IP地址修改为其公有地址,并将源端口号也进行相应的映射。相反,当数据包从外部互联网返回时,路由器会查找之前存储的地址转换表,将目标IP和端口号重新映射回内部网络中的私有地址。这种方式不仅有效节省了有限的IPv4地址资源,还有助于提升网络的安全性。
在市场趋势方面,NAT技术正逐渐被更先进的IPv6协议所取代,但在可预见的未来,NAT仍将是许多网络环境中不可或缺的一部分。对于小型企业和家庭用户而言,NAT的简单性和实用性使其在短期内不会消失。随着物联网(IoT)设备的快速普及,NAT的角色也在不断演变,帮助支持越来越多的设备连接。
DIY组装网络设备时,理解NAT的运作能显著改善用户体验。选购路由器时,选择支持NAT功能的设备是非常关键的。在配置路由器时,用户应确保NAT功能开启,并了解如何查看和管理NAT表,从而处理连接问题及网络性能。
对于性能优化,合理配置NAT规则同样至关重要。用户可以通过定期检查NAT表,删除不再使用的映射,腾出额外资源,从而提高网络流量的处理效率。启用端口转发和应用层网关(ALG)等机制,能够进一步提升特定应用的性能,尤其是在视频会议和在线游戏等需要低延迟的场景中。
随着网络技术的不断发展,NAT的应用场景以及优化技巧也在不断扩展。理解和掌握NAT不仅能为网络架构提供安全性和可扩展性,还有助于用户在日常生活中获取更流畅的网络体验。
常见问题解答
1. 什么是NAT?
NAT是网络地址转换的缩写,用于将私有IP地址转换为公有IP地址,以便设备能够在互联网中进行通信。
2. NAT有哪些主要类型?
一般包括静态NAT、动态NAT和端口地址转换(PAT),每种类型在不同情况下发挥关键作用。
3. NAT对网络安全有何影响?
NAT可以隐藏内部网络的结构,增加外部攻击者的访问难度,从而提高网络安全性。
4. 如何优化NAT性能?
定期清理NAT表和合理配置端口转发,以及使用最新的设备和固件,都能显著提升NAT的性能。
5. 使用NAT会影响连接速度吗?
在正常情况下,NAT不会对连接速度造成明显影响,但过多的NAT映射可能会导致延迟,因此管理好映射表是非常重要的。